基本定义与核心技术
云服务器(Cloud Server)是云计算服务商通过虚拟化技术将物理服务器集群资源分割为多个独立单元,提供可弹性伸缩的计算服务。其底层逻辑仍基于虚拟机(Virtual Machine)技术,但通过分布式架构实现了动态资源调度。
虚拟机则是通过管理程序(如Hypervisor)在单台物理服务器上模拟出多个独立运行环境的技术,每个虚拟机拥有独立的操作系统和资源分配。
核心差异对比
- 资源管理:虚拟机依赖单台物理机资源,云服务器支持跨物理机集群动态调度
- 扩展能力:云服务器可分钟级弹性扩容,虚拟机需人工调整硬件资源
- 可靠性:云服务器通过分布式存储和多节点冗余保障高可用性,虚拟机受限于单台物理机稳定性
- 运维成本:云服务器采用按需计费模式,虚拟机需承担物理机购置与维护费用
应用场景与优缺点分析
虚拟机适用场景:
- 本地化开发测试环境搭建
- 对资源需求固定的传统应用部署
云服务器优势场景:
- 流量波动大的电商网站
- 需要多地容灾的企业级应用
- 大数据分析与AI训练任务
如何选择?
选择虚拟机时应考虑:硬件资源长期闲置率、本地化管控需求、预算有限的中小企业场景。而云服务器更适合需要快速迭代、业务规模动态变化且追求运维效率的用户。
云服务器本质是虚拟化技术的高级演进形态,通过云计算框架解决了传统虚拟机在弹性扩展、容灾备份和成本控制等方面的局限性。两者技术同源但服务模式不同,选择需结合业务特性与长期发展规划。